The Spector-branded passive EMG's in my Korean Kramer-era NS2C sound downright awesome, very much like the trademark active Spector sound but with more warmth and less clank. I loaned it to some buddies for recording and they nicknamed it "Meatball" because its tone is so beefy. I love the way it sounds but the 2 octave neck (IIRC) is set weird in the body compared to most Fender style basses and makes the bass more challenging to play because my muscle memory wants to move my left hand past the first fret. The way it hangs on a strap, first position is where third is on most of my other basses.
